Alleged Maoists kill suspected informer Visakhapatnam, Nov 15 (INN): Suspecting that he was a police informer, alleged Maoists late on Sunday night murdered a ward member and man-handled another for not working for welfare of people at Kudumsare village, Chinthapally mandal in Visakhapatnam district. According to Inspector Thatha Rao, P Chinaiah (45) was rendering his services as a ward member and a resident of Kudumsare village. On Sunday late night, some unidentified person knocked the door of his residence and called out Chinaiah. Since they called him by his name, Chinaiah ventured out of his residence.
Chinaiah was then forcibly taken to the outskirts of village by the alleged Maoists where he was killed with the help of an axe and knives. He was also hit on the back of the head with a sharp weapon. Chinaiah died on the spot. Meanwhile, another villager Muvvala Bhaskar Rao was beaten up by Maoists after he allegedly failed to properly carry out the various schemes introduced by the government for the welfare of the people. Bhaskar Rao was warned to do his job more efficiently after being beaten up.
